Hidayatulfathi Othman is a scholar working on Plant Science,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Insect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Hidayatulfathi Othman has authored 92 papers receiving a total of 730 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 36 papers in Plant Science, 34 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and 18 papers in Insect Science. Recurrent topics in Hidayatulfathi Othman's work include Mosquito-borne diseases and control (32 papers), Insect Pest Control Strategies (31 papers) and Dengue and Mosquito Control Research (12 papers). Hidayatulfathi Othman is often cited by papers focused on Mosquito-borne diseases and control (32 papers), Insect Pest Control Strategies (31 papers) and Dengue and Mosquito Control Research (12 papers). Hidayatulfathi Othman collaborates with scholars based in Malaysia, United Kingdom and Indonesia. Hidayatulfathi Othman's co-authors include Norashiqin Misni, Baharudin Omar, Sheu Oluwadare Sulaiman, Syarif Husin Lubis, Ismarulyusda Ishak, A. R. Al-Ali, Nur Zakiah Mohd Saat, Siti Balkis Budin, Ishak Hashim and Ruwaidiah Idris and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Scientific Reports.
